Philanthropy

In April 2014, Bae donated to the victims of the Sewol ferry sinking, to be used for the relief work of the Sewol ferry missing and survivors and for the families of the victims. The same year, she registered herself for the organ and tissue donation. In April 2015, Bae joined the Social Welfare Community Chest as the 791st member of the Honor Society, a group of major donors with more than . In June 2016, Bae donated to the low-income families in her hometown of
Gwangju Gwangju (; ), formerly romanized as Kwangju, is South Korea's list of cities in South Korea, sixth-largest metropolis. It is a designated Special cities of South Korea, metropolitan city under the direct control of the central government's Home ...
. In March 2017, she donated to the Life Sharing Practice Headquarters to be used for patient treatment expenses. On her birthday in 2018, Bae donated to the Life Sharing Practice Headquarters to be used for the treatment of children with cancer and leukemia. In April 2019, Bae donated to the Hope Bridge National Disaster Relief Association to help the victims of the large-scale wildfires in Gangwon Province. On her birthday in 2019, she made a donation for children with incurable diseases.
